Intro to Robotic Hoover and Mop Systems

Robotic hoover and mop systems are autonomous cleaning devices designed to preserve the cleanliness of homes and offices. These gadgets use sophisticated robotics, expert system (AI), and sensor innovation to navigate and clean floors, carpets, and hard surfaces. Secret Features of Robotic Hoover and Mop Systems

Autonomous Navigation

  • Laser Mapping: Many high-end designs use laser navigation to develop a comprehensive map of the home environment. This allows the robot to prepare its cleaning route effectively and prevent obstacles.
  • Vision Sensors: Some designs are geared up with video cameras and vision sensing units to spot and browse around challenges, guaranteeing that they do not get stuck or damage furnishings.
  • Edge Detection: To avoid falls, these robots use edge detection sensing units that stop them from cleaning near stairs or other drop-offs.

Cleaning Capabilities

  • HEPA Filters: High-efficiency particle air (HEPA) filters record fine dust and allergens, making these devices ideal for homes with pets or allergy patients.
  • Several Cleaning Modes: Most robotic hoovers and mops offer different cleaning modes, such as area cleaning, edge cleaning, and deep cleaning, to attend to different cleaning needs.
  • Mop and Vacuum Combination: Some designs combine vacuuming and mopping in one device, conserving time and effort by carrying out both jobs all at once.

Smart Technology Integration

  • Voice Control: Integration with smart home systems like Amazon Alexa, Google Assistant, and Apple HomeKit permits users to manage the robot with voice commands.
  • App Control: Users can schedule cleaning, keep an eye on the robot's status, and receive alerts through committed mobile apps.
  • Automated Charging: When the battery is low, the robot go back to its charging dock automatically, guaranteeing it is always ready for the next cleaning session.

User-Friendly Design

  • Compact Size: Robotic hoovers and mops are developed to fit under furnishings and in tight areas, making them ideal for little homes or messy spaces.
  • Low Noise: Many designs are designed to run quietly, decreasing disturbance to daily activities.
  • Eco-Friendly: Some robotics are energy-efficient and use water and cleaning services sparingly, making them an ecologically mindful choice.

How Robotic Hoover and Mop Systems Work

Mapping and Navigation

  • Preliminary Mapping: Upon setup, the robot produces a map of the home using its sensors. This map is then stored in its memory for future referral.
  • Path Planning: Using the map, the robot plans its cleaning route, ensuring it covers all areas effectively.
  • Barrier Avoidance: Advanced sensors and algorithms help the robot discover and avoid challenges, preventing damage to furnishings and itself.

Cleaning Process

  • Vacuuming: The robot utilizes a combination of brushes and suction to get rid of dust, dirt, and debris from floorings and carpets.
  • Mopping: For hard surface areas, the robot dispenses water and cleaning option, then utilizes a microfiber pad to mop the floor.
  • Self-Cleaning: Some designs feature self-cleaning brushes and filters, decreasing the need for manual upkeep.

Upkeep and Care

  • Filter Cleaning: Regular cleaning of the HEPA filter is important to preserve the robot's performance.
  • Water Reservoir: For mopping models, the water tank requires to be refilled and emptied as needed.
  • Software Updates: Keeping the robot's software approximately date ensures it runs at its best and can take advantage of new functions and enhancements.

Frequently Asked Questions (FAQs)

Q: Are robotic hoovers and mops appropriate for pet owners?

  • A: Yes, many designs are particularly developed with family pets in mind. They feature powerful suction, HEPA filters to capture pet hair and allergens, and durable brushes that can handle pet messes.

Q: Can these robotics tidy stairs?

  • A: Most robotic hoovers and mops are not designed to clean stairs due to the risk of damage. However, some designs have edge detection sensing units that prevent them from falling off stairs.

Q: How frequently do I need to clean up the robot's filter and brushes?

  • A: It is advised to clean up the filter and brushes after each usage, specifically if there is a great deal of pet hair or debris. This makes sure ideal efficiency and durability of the device.

Q: Can I control the robot from my mobile phone?

  • A: Yes, lots of models include devoted mobile apps that allow users to manage the robot, schedule cleaning sessions, and monitor its status from anywhere.

Q: How do I establish a robotic hoover or mop?

  • A: Setup generally includes charging the robot, downloading the mobile app, and producing a map of the home environment. Some designs likewise require Wi-Fi connection for sophisticated features.

Q: Are these robots eco-friendly?

  • A: Many models are created to be energy-efficient and usage water and cleaning options sparingly, making them an eco-friendly choice for home cleaning.
